{"product_id":"the-huguenots-of-colonial-south-arthur-henry-hirsch-9781025725895","title":"The Huguenots of Colonial South Carolina","description":"\"The Huguenots of Colonial South Carolina\" provides a comprehensive historical analysis of the French Protestant refugees who settled in the province of South Carolina during the late seventeenth and eighteenth centuries. Arthur Henry Hirsch examines the significant contributions these settlers made to the political, economic, and social fabric of the colony. The work explores the motivations behind the Huguenot migration following the revocation of the Edict of Nantes, their settlement patterns in areas such as Charleston and the Santee River, and their eventual assimilation into the dominant English-speaking culture and the Anglican Church. \u003cp\u003eDrawing on extensive archival research, this study details the religious life, agricultural innovations, and commercial successes of Huguenot families.
